Subject: DR drill — string extraction script

Hi Tomas, as part of next week's disaster-recovery drill for Lingopress, we'll rebuild the translation-string extraction tooling from the cold backup. Please review the restore steps before Thursday: the script, its glossary cache, and the CI hook all come from one encrypted snapshot. Restoration can't proceed until the snapshot is unlocked, so I'm including the recovery passphrase immediately below for the drill.

vault phrase of yadug-haweg = holath-ulaath

# Data Stores: Zero-Downtime Migrations

We use the expand/contract pattern on the Larkspur cluster. Add new columns first, dual-write from the app, backfill with the `drift-fill` job, then drop old columns a release later. Never run a blocking ALTER during peak hours — the lock queue will page you, and nobody wants that at 3am. If a backfill stalls, check `drift-fill` logs before retrying. The job connects to the primary using the string below.

database URL for hawip-kagap: redis://rusok_svc:bMCaqek7MRWIOJ@db-8501.zarqeltech.corp:5432/sileth

## Key Ceremony Checklist — Item 7: Formula Sandbox Keys

Before sealing the ceremony record, verify that the signing key for the Calclattice formula sandbox has been rotated. This key authorizes the interpreter that executes user-supplied formulas inside the Wickfen isolation layer; a stale key lets unsandboxed evaluation slip through. Future maintainers must confirm both witnesses initialed the rotation log and that the old key was shredded. Once confirmed, unlock the escrow drawer containing the new key shares using the passphrase below.

recovery phrase for fajeg-kawep: druix-gorius-briax-ulaeth-fraox-lammir-pelox-jormir-pelwyn-julir

The Recordmend deduplication API merges candidate customer records identified by the Tallowgrove matching engine. All merge and unmerge calls are audited, and payloads are stripped of raw identifiers before logging. Security reviewers should note that the service accepts requests only from the internal mesh and enforces per-key rate limits and scoped permissions. Each environment uses a distinct credential; the internal service key for the review sandbox appears below.

app token of hahig-bawef = qvz4-jEJj